How Our AC Unit Water Removal Process Works
With AC Unit Water Removal, a proper process makes all the difference. You see, cutting corners can lead to bigger problems down the line. Our team follows a tried-and-true process to ensure your home is fully restored and safe to live in.
Step 1: Quick Assessment and Plan
Within 60 minutes of your call, our team will arrive to assess the damage and create a plan to get your home back to normal. We’ll work with you to focus on the most critical areas and develop a scope of work.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using industrial-grade equipment our technicians will extract as much water as possible from your home, including carpets, upholstery, and other materials.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and growth of mold and mildew.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idifying
Using specialized drying equipment we’ll dry your home to prevent further damage and growth of mold and mildew. This step is critical in ensuring your home is safe and healthy to live in.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Using eco-friendly cleaning products our team will clean and sanitize all affected areas to remove any remaining moisture, dirt, or debris. This step is essential in preventing any lingering health issues.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Touch-Ups
Within 3-5 days of completing the water removal process, our team will return to inspect your home and make any necessary touch-ups. We’ll ensure that your home is fully restored and safe to live in.

Common Questions About AC Unit Water Removal
Q: What causes AC unit water damage?
Water damage from an AC unit can occur due to a variety of reasons, including a burst pipe, a clogged drain line, or a malfunctioning condenser coil. It’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and health issues.
Q: How long does AC unit water removal take?
AC unit water removal can take anywhere from a few hours to several days,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our team will work with you to develop a plan that meets your needs and gets your home back to normal as quickly as possible.
Q: Is AC unit water removal covered by insurance?
Insurance coverage for AC unit water removal varies depending on your policy and the circumstances of the damage. We recommend contacting your insurance provider to find out what’s covered and what you’re responsible for.
Q: How do I prevent AC unit water damage?
Preventing AC unit water damage needs regular maintenance, including cleaning the condenser coils, checking the drain line, and ensuring the unit is properly installed. We recommend scheduling regular maintenance checks with our team to keep your AC unit running smoothly and prevent costly damage.
